Warning Signs You Need Ceiling Water Extraction
Ignoring the warning signs can lead to bigger problems down the line, including mold growth and structural damage. Don’t wait until it’s too late, catch these signs early and save yourself a world of trouble.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, musty odors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ice a smell that just won’t go away, it’s time to call our team.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ling are a clear sign of water damage. Don’t wait until they spread, call our team right away.
Dampness in the Walls
Feeling dampness in the walls is a sign that water is seeping into your home. Don’t wait until it’s too late, call our team today.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ice this happening, it’s time to call our team.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. Don’t wait until it’s too late, call our team right away.
Discoloration on the Ceiling
Discoloration on the ceiling can be a sign of water damage. If you notice this happening, it’s time to call our team.

Ceiling Water Extraction Cost in Towne Lake, TX
The cost of ceiling water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Towne Lake, TX. These are estimates, not guarantees.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Small water stain ext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of the affected area and severity of the damage |
| Large water stain extraction | $2,500 – $10,000 | Size of the affected area and severity of the damage |
| Water damage in the walls |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area and severity of the damage |
| Musty odors removal |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of the musty odors and size of the affected area |
| Discoloration removal |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of the discoloration and size of the affected area |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ates for all of our services.
